June Cocktail of the Month
“The Limelight”
A delicious new take on the classic combination of gin and lime. Taste the Limelight and be scurvy-free all month!
Combine in a shaker with ice:
2 1/2 oz Beefeater gin
1 oz lime simple syrup
Shake well and serve up in a martini glass with a sugared rim.
Lime simple syrup: Zest 4 limes into a small saucepan. Juice the limes into a measuring cup. Note the volume of juice. Pour the juice into the saucepan. Add sugar equal in volume to lime juice. Bring to a boil. Remove from heat and allow to cool. Strain if desired. (We like the zest and do not strain it out.) This will easily keep for a week.
